What is the density of an iron block which has a volume of
12cm^3 and a mass of 96 g?

Answer:

Given:

Mass of block = 96 g

Volume of block = 12 cm³

To find:

Density of the block

Concept:

Density is an quantity relating mass and volume of any material. It is obtained as the ratio is mass and volume of the object.

 \boxed{ \green{ \bold{  \huge{\rho =  \dfrac{mass}{volume} }}}}

Dimensions of density :

 \boxed{ \large{ \red{ \{ \rho \} =  \frac{M}{ {L}^{3}}  = M {L}^{-3} }}}

Calculation:

 \huge{ \blue{ \rho =  \frac{mass}{volume} }}

 \huge{ \blue{  =  > \rho =  \frac{96}{12} }}

 \huge{ \blue{  =  > \rho =  8 \: g {cm}^{ - 3}  }}

So final answer :

 \boxed{ \huge{ \orange{\rho =  8 \: g  \: {cm}^{ - 3}  }}}
